Is it possible to collapse data from a placeholder in report header
Hi, I was wondering if there is a way to collapse data inside a placeholder in report header if say I have more than 200 character in it.
I wan to display my parameter but if I have a multi select parameters (100) and user picked all of them them my report header is going to grow.

Hi There
Thanks for your posting. If you would like to allow the content of the textbox to grow please set the CanGrow property of the textbox in the page header to True, however if you would
like not to allow the content of the textbox to grow please set the CanGrow properties of the textboxes in the page header set to false
However it not supported to set the height of the page header/footer based on an expression currently. This is by design.
